The Regulatory Compass: Guiding Principles for UK iGaming Ads

In the United Kingdom, the Advertising Standards Authority (ASA) and the Gambling Commission are the primary bodies responsible for overseeing gambling advertising. Their remit is clear: to ensure that all advertising is socially responsible, does not appeal to children, and does not depict people or characters who are likely to be under 18. This means that every advertisement, from a banner on a sports website to a TV commercial, must be compliant. For brands such as Winner Casino, this translates into a meticulous review process for all marketing materials. The focus is on transparency, fairness, and avoiding any misleading claims. Operators must be able to substantiate any claims made, particularly regarding bonuses and promotions. This rigorous approach ensures that players are well-informed and protected from potentially harmful practices.

Substantiating Claims: The Truth Behind the Temptation

One of the most critical aspects of UK iGaming advertising is the requirement for substantiation. Any claim made in an advertisement, whether it’s about the speed of payouts, the size of jackpots, or the generosity of welcome offers, must be verifiable. This means that Winner Casino, for instance, must have robust data and systems in place to back up any promotional statements. For example, if an ad mentions “fast withdrawals,” there must be evidence to support this. Similarly, bonus terms and conditions must be clearly and prominently displayed, avoiding any ambiguity that could lead to player confusion or disappointment. The ASA has consistently cracked down on ads that fail to meet these standards, emphasizing the need for honesty and clarity.

Protecting Vulnerable Audiences: A Non-Negotiable Stance

A cornerstone of UK gambling advertising regulation is the absolute prohibition of marketing that appeals to children or vulnerable individuals. This is not a grey area; it’s a fundamental requirement. Advertisements must not feature children, nor should they use characters, themes, or imagery that are primarily appealing to those under 18. Furthermore, ads must not suggest that gambling can be a solution to financial problems or a form of escapism. Understanding Wagering Requirements

Wagering requirements are a key component of most casino bonuses. They dictate how many times a player must bet the bonus amount (or bonus plus deposit) before they can withdraw any winnings derived from it. For example, a 100% match bonus up to £100 with a 30x wagering requirement means a player must wager £3,000 (£100 bonus x 30) before cashing out bonus-related winnings. The Role of Affiliates and Third-Party Advertising

The iGaming industry heavily relies on affiliate marketing, where partners promote casino brands in exchange for commission. However, affiliates are also bound by the same advertising rules as the operators themselves. This means that any website or individual promoting Winner Casino must adhere to the UK’s stringent regulations. Operators are responsible for the advertising conducted by their affiliates, making due diligence and clear contractual obligations essential. This includes ensuring that affiliates do not make misleading claims, target underage individuals, or promote in a socially irresponsible manner. The Gambling Commission expects operators to monitor their affiliates and take action against those who breach the rules.

Key Considerations for Compliant iGaming Advertising

To ensure compliance with UK advertising rules, operators must focus on several key areas. These are not merely suggestions but essential components of a responsible marketing strategy:

  • Clarity and Transparency: All advertisements must be clear, unambiguous, and avoid misleading information. Key terms and conditions, especially for bonuses, must be readily accessible.
  • Social Responsibility: Advertising must not appeal to children or vulnerable individuals, nor should it suggest gambling as a solution to financial problems.
  • Substantiation of Claims: Any claims made in advertising must be truthful and capable of being substantiated with evidence.
  • Age Gating: Operators must take reasonable steps to ensure that their advertisements are not seen by individuals under the legal gambling age.
  • Responsible Gambling Messaging: Prominent display of responsible gambling messages and resources is mandatory.
